M.Sc (Nursing ) DEGREE EXAMINATION :
(Regulations for candidates admitted from 2008-2009 Session onwards)
Paper I : NURSING EDUCATION
Q.P. Code : 302321
Time : Three hours
Maximum : 75 marks
Answer All questions. :
I. Essays: (2 x 20 = 40)
1. a) Discuss the need and process of curriculum revision. (10)
b) Describe the role of different educational authorities in management of curriculum. (10)
2. Illustrate the different models of collaboration between education and practice.
II. Write Short Notes on : (7 x 5 = 35)
1. Role of Indian nursing council.
2. Continuing Nursing education.
3. Micro-Teaching.
4. Performance appraisal.
5. Counseling services at institutional level.
6. Principles in planning and organizing clinical experience.
7. Projected visual aids.
